MySQL,作为一款开源的关系型数据库管理系统,凭借其高性能、可靠性和易用性,在全球范围内拥有广泛的用户群体
然而,随着技术的不断进步和网络安全威胁的日益复杂,定期更新和打补丁成为保持MySQL数据库安全的重要措施
本文将详细介绍如何从MySQL官方网站下载补丁,以确保您的数据库系统始终得到最新的安全更新
一、了解MySQL补丁的重要性 补丁是软件开发者为了修复已知漏洞、提升性能或增加新功能而发布的更新包
对于MySQL来说,补丁的发布通常意味着一些关键的安全问题得到了解决,或者数据库的性能得到了优化
因此,及时安装补丁对于保护数据库免受黑客攻击、防止数据泄露以及确保系统稳定运行至关重要
二、访问MySQL官方网站 要下载MySQL的补丁,首先需要访问MySQL的官方网站
MySQL的官方网站是获取官方补丁的唯一可靠来源
通过搜索引擎输入“MySQL官方网站”或直接访问【MySQL官网】(https://www.mysql.com)的网址,您将进入MySQL的官方主页
在官网首页,您可以找到“Downloads”或“Download”按钮,这是进入下载页面的入口
点击该按钮后,您将看到一个列出了各个MySQL版本下载链接的页面
这个页面是获取补丁的关键所在
三、选择正确的MySQL版本 在下载页面,您会看到多个MySQL版本的下载链接
为了确保下载到正确的补丁,您需要选择与您当前正在使用的MySQL版本相匹配的下载链接
如果您不确定自己正在使用哪个版本的MySQL,可以通过登录到数据库服务器并执行`SELECT VERSION();`命令来查询
选择了特定版本的MySQL后,页面会列出该版本的各个组件,包括补丁包
此时,您需要仔细浏览页面,找到标有“补丁包”、“更新包”或类似字样的下载链接
这个链接将带您到补丁的下载页面
四、下载并安装补丁 一旦找到了补丁的下载链接,点击它即可开始下载补丁包
下载完成后,您将得到一个压缩文件(通常是.tar.gz、.zip或.rpm格式,具体取决于您的操作系统)
接下来,您需要按照以下步骤安装补丁: 1.备份数据库:在安装补丁之前,强烈建议您备份数据库以防止意外数据损失
您可以使用MySQL的备份工具(如mysqldump)来执行此操作
备份命令通常如下: bash mysqldump -u root -p --all-databases > all_databases_backup.sql 请确保将`root`替换为您的数据库用户名,并在提示时输入密码
2.停止MySQL服务:在安装补丁之前,您需要停止正在运行的MySQL服务
这可以通过使用系统服务管理工具(如systemd、service或init.d)来完成
例如,在Linux系统上,您可以使用以下命令停止MySQL服务: bash sudo systemctl stop mysql 3.解压并安装补丁:根据您的操作系统和补丁包的格式,解压并安装补丁
如果补丁包是.tar.gz或.zip格式,您可以使用tar或unzip命令来解压
如果补丁包是.rpm格式,您可以使用rpm命令来安装
例如: bash sudo rpm -Uvh mysql-community-server-X.X.X-Linux-x86_64.rpm 请将上述命令中的`mysql-community-server-X.X.X-Linux-x86_64.rpm`替换为您下载的补丁包的实际文件名
4.启动MySQL服务:一旦补丁安装完成,您可以重新启动MySQL服务以使补丁生效
这同样可以通过使用系统服务管理工具来完成
例如,在Linux系统上,您可以使用以下命令启动MySQL服务: bash sudo systemctl start mysql 5.验证补丁安装:最后,您需要验证补丁是否成功安装
这可以通过登录到MySQL服务器并检查版本或执行一些查询来完成
例如,您可以执行以下命令来检查MySQL的版本: bash mysql -u root -p -e SELECT VERSION(); 如果显示的版本号是您刚刚安装的补丁版本号,那么说明补丁已经成功安装
五、注意事项 1.仔细阅读安装说明:在下载和安装补丁之前,请务必仔细阅读官方提供的安装说明
这些说明通常包含在补丁包中的README或INSTALL文件中,它们提供了关于如何安装补丁的详细步骤和注意事项
2.备份重要数据:在安装补丁之前备份数据库是至关重要的
这可以防止在安装过程中发生意外导致数据丢失
3.测试环境验证:在生产环境中部署补丁之前,建议先在测试环境中进行验证
这可以确保补丁不会引入新的问题或影响系统的稳定性
4.定期更新:为了保持数据库的安全性和稳定性,建议定期检查MySQL官方网站以获取最新的补丁和更新
这有助于您及时了解并解决潜在的安全漏洞和性能问题
六、结语 MySQL的补丁下载和安装是确保数据库安全性的重要步骤
通过访问MySQL官方网站、选择正确的版本、下载并安装补丁以及遵循相关的注意事项,您可以有效地保护您的数据库免受黑客攻击和数据泄露的威胁
记住,定期更新和打补丁是保持数据库安全的关键措施之一
让我们共同努力,确保我们的数据库系统始终得到最新的安全更新和最佳的性能表现!